Watch: After smooth crossover, Jonathan Kuminga hammers emphatic one-handed dunk in summer league

After a smooth crossover, Warriors rookie Jonathan Kuminga hammered home an empathic one-handed dunk in the summer league.

With each summer league contest in the Las Vegas desert, Jonathan Kuminga continues to making eye-popping plays for the Golden State Warriors.

On Friday night, the No. 7 overall pick from the 2021 draft continues his impressive run through the summer league against the Oklahoma City Thunder.

With the final seconds of the first half ticking away against the Thunder, Kuminga showed off his dribbling skills with a slick crossover to create a lane to the bucket. After shaking his defender, the G League Ignite prospect exploded through the key for an emphatic one-handed dunk.

On the way to Golden State’s win over the Thunder on Friday, Kuminga tallied 18 points on 6-of-14 shooting from the floor with seven rebounds and two assists.

Kuminga and the Warriors will be back on the floor at the summer league on Sunday against the New Orleans Pelicans.
